How Law Firms and 211 LA Are Providing Immediate Shelter Solutions
In response to the devastating wildfires in Southern California, the Sweet James has stepped up to provide critical support through the Community Impact Fund. This initiative, in partnership with 211 LA, is dedicated to helping wildfire victims find safe and secure temporary housing. Recognizing the urgency of the situation, it has pledged $250,000 toward temporary housing solutions, ensuring that displaced families have a place to stay as they work toward recovery.
The Role of 211 LA in Disaster Relief
211 LA is a nonprofit organization that specializes in connecting individuals with essential social services, including disaster relief resources. With a 24/7 helpline and an extensive network of partners, 211 LA is uniquely positioned to provide rapid assistance to wildfire victims. Through its collaboration with Sweet James, 211 LA can efficiently allocate housing resources and ensure that affected individuals receive immediate support.
By working together, they are not only providing financial assistance but also streamlining the process of finding temporary shelter. This partnership eliminates the bureaucratic delays that often hinder disaster relief efforts, allowing victims to focus on their recovery without the added stress of searching for a safe place to stay.
Why Temporary Housing Matters in Disaster Recovery
Securing temporary housing is not just about providing a roof over someone’s head; it is about restoring dignity, stability and a sense of normalcy to those who have lost everything. The importance of temporary housing in disaster recovery cannot be overstated. Here’s why:
Safety and Security—After losing their homes, Wildfire victims often have nowhere to go. Temporary housing provides a safe space for individuals and families, preventing them from resorting to unsafe living conditions.
Mental and Emotional Well-Being – Displacement can be traumatic, especially for children and elderly individuals. Having stable housing reduces stress and provides a foundation for emotional recovery.
Access to Resources – Many disaster relief programs and services require victims to have a stable address to receive aid. Temporary housing ensures that victims remain connected to critical resources such as financial assistance, medical care and legal support.
Time to Plan for the Future – With a secure place to stay, victims can focus on rebuilding their lives, working with insurance providers and making long-term housing arrangements without the added pressure of homelessness.
